The PWS IT Engineer will be responsible for supporting and maintaining core factory operating systems including MES, PLC, ERP, WMS, and ACS. This role involves ensuring stable system-to-equipment integration, responding to incidents, managing databases, supporting data requests, and collaborating on new service development. The position requires strong technical knowledge of manufacturing systems, industrial communication protocols, and database operations.
